Abstract
723,552. Electric heating resistances and panels. COX, D. B. Jan. 30, 1952, No. 2522/52. Class 39 (3) [Also in Group XXXVI]. A low temperature electric heating element comprises a preformed unitary flexible sheet 21 of lead foil less than 0.002 inch thick attached to a backing of insulating material and then formed with slits 25 arranged to provide a narrow elongated tortuous current path, and a slightly thicker piece of flexible metal 27 is secured to the foil and has a supply cable 28 attached thereto, the foil or the foil and backing being enclosed between layers of insulating material e.g. paper adhered thereto. The backing may be a thin flexible insulating sheet attached to or laminated with the foil. The lead may be alloyed with 1-4 per cent of antimony or tin or both, or it may have on both sides a thin coating of tin to facilitate rolling the foil. After mounting the foil on paper, slits 25 are formed in it alternately from opposite sides to form a zig zag path by cutting or by fusing the foil, leaving the paper backing intact. Current is supplied to the opposite ends of the heater by cables 28 soldered to strips 27 of copper or brass 0.003 inch thick secured to the foil by heat and pressure using a suitable flux. Insulating and covering sheets provided with designs are adhered to one or both sides of the heater and are rigid or flexible e.g. of paper, fabric or woven or felted glass fibre. The width of the upper and lower course of the strip may be widened to receive the reinforcing contact strip or tab, which may be secured as in Specification 703,584. Radiant heating panels so formed are used on floors, walls or ceilings. The outer decorated face of the panel may serve as wall paper. The lower end of the panel may extend beneath a baseboard and the upper end beneath a moulding, thus concealing, the supply wires. To form a floor covering, both sides of the panel are coated with an adhesive and attached to tiles or linoleum. The panels may be cemented to the outside of tanks or to containers or equipment, e.g. airborne equipment.
